Chlamydomonas antarctica Wille 1911
Publication Details
Chlamydomonas antarctica Wille 1911: 481, no fig. (as 'antarcticus')
Published in: Gain, L. (1911). La neige verte et la neige rouge des régions Antarctiques (Résumé de l'étude de M. le Professeur Wille. Bulletin du Museum National d'Histoire Naturelle 17: 479-482, no figs.
Type Species
The type species (type conserved) of the genus Chlamydomonas is Chlamydomonas reinhardtii P.A.Dangeard.
Status of Name
This name is currently regarded as a synonym of Chlorosarcina antarctica (Wille) H.U.Ling.
Type Information
Type locality: Casey, Antarctica; (Ling 2002: 2) Type: Snow or ice; (Ling 2002: 2) Notes: Type locality: Antarctica: west coast of Graham Land (Index Nominum Algarum).
Origin of Species Name
Adjective (Latin), of or pertaining to the Antarctic (Stearn 1973).
General Environment
This is a freshwater species.
